How to write grandpa and grandma's essay

Writing a grandpa and grandma's essay could start from the following aspects: ** 1. Appearance Description ** 1. It could describe the faces of grandparents, such as wrinkles, white hair, and white hair. For example," Grandpa's weathered face was covered with wrinkles of different depths, as if every wrinkle told the story of time, and his white hair was particularly eye-catching under the sun." 2. He described their physical characteristics, such as hunchbacks, tall and burly, etc. "Grandma is a little short and slightly hunched, but she walks steadily." 3. The eyes were often the windows to the soul and could also be emphasized." Although Grandpa's eyes are not big, they are full of vigor. There is determination and kindness in his eyes." ** 2. Description of personality and habits ** 1. character - If his grandparents were kind and gentle, he could write something like this: " Grandma always has a kind smile and is very friendly to everyone. Her kindness is like the warm sun in winter, making people feel extremely warm." - If he was strict, he could say," Grandpa is a very serious person. He is very strict with us and must be meticulous in his work. However, we know that behind his strictness is his deep love for us." 2. habits - " Grandpa likes to do morning exercises."" Before dawn, Grandpa put on his old sports shoes and went out for morning exercises while humming a tune. No matter how cold or hot it was, he never stopped." - Grandma liked to sew." Grandma sat by the window, wearing presbyopic glasses. The needle and thread in her hand shuttled through the fabric. She looked like she was carving a piece of art." ** 3. Description of the interaction with yourself ** 1. Talking about the love and care of grandparents - " When I was sick when I was young, my grandmother stayed up all night. She kept changing wet towels for me and coaxed me to take medicine. Her concerned eyes and warm embrace are still unforgettable." - " When I encountered difficulties in my studies, Grandpa always sat patiently beside me. Although his knowledge was limited, he would try his best to explain to me. His focused expression gave me a lot of encouragement." 2. Memories of interesting experiences with grandparents - For example," Once, I went fishing with my grandfather. Grandpa skillfully threw the fishing rod while I waited excitedly for the fish to bite. After waiting for a long time, there was no movement. I was a little impatient, but Grandpa smiled and told me that fishing required patience. In the end, although we only caught a few small fish, the happiness of that day will forever remain in my memory." ** 4. Express your feelings ** 1. At the end of the article, you can express your gratitude to your grandparents." Grandpa and Grandma used their love to accompany me as I grew up. I saw their contributions and felt grateful in my heart. I hope to spend more time with them, just like how they accompanied me as I grew up." 2. They could also express their respect and blessings to their grandparents." Grandpa, Grandma, you are the people I respect the most in my heart. I wish you a long and healthy life."

Grandpa and Grandma's Biography, about 800 words

Biography of Grandpa and Grandma His grandfather was born in 1945, a poor era. The poverty of his family made his childhood full of hardships. He only started to enter the first grade of primary school at the age of nine. When he was in school, his grandfather was a little mischievous, but when he returned home, he was very sensible. However, the twists and turns of fate came one after another. When he was fifteen, his grandfather's father passed away unexpectedly. The family lost their pillar of support, and their financial resources were cut off. His grandfather was facing the crisis of dropping out of school. Fortunately, his mother was strong enough to shoulder the burden of the family and save money for him to continue his studies. Grandpa also cherished this opportunity and worked hard to study. He was eager to change the poverty of his family through reading. Unfortunately, his grandfather failed the college entrance examination. However, his grandfather was not depressed because of this. In order to improve his family situation, he secretly learned to drive a tractor. His family borrowed money to buy a tractor, but after a year, they did not earn any money and even lost money, making their lives even more difficult. In 1967, his grandfather took out a loan to buy a tractor. He traveled around and finally earned some money to pay off some of his debts. His family situation improved. In the same year, Grandpa met Grandma when he was transporting bamboo to Qingfei Bridge. In 1970, Grandpa paid off the loan with his hard work and had some savings. He married Grandma. Grandma was a gentle and tenacious woman. She had worked hard all her life to manage the household and did not have a stable income. Grandpa had a pension after retirement and was often proud of it. He expected Grandma to take care of him wholeheartedly and even thought that Grandma could share more happiness if she served him well. However, Grandma had her own persistence. Although she was gentle, she yearned for independence and dignity. She was deeply dissatisfied with Grandpa's arrogant attitude and nanny expectations. Grandpa often got angry and scolded her because of small things. Grandma always endured it silently, tears flashing but never argued. Grandpa and Grandma were old and weak. Grandpa was paralyzed, his legs were inconvenient, and he looked demented, but he still couldn't sit idle. He always kept the yard clean and the water tank full. Grandma, on the other hand, suffered from a variety of diseases. Diablitus-induced crystallites, and when she was in pain, she would talk like a weather forecast. They were all impatient people. As they grew older, they had made a lot of jokes in their lives. Once, Grandpa got the date wrong and brought Grandma to prepare for the New Year. Later, when he realized that he had made a mistake, he complained that there was a problem with the calendar. There was also a time when they caught a mouse. Grandpa had set up a trap for the mouse in the drawer. In the end, the mouse ran with the drawer on its back. Grandma went to catch it, but Grandpa hit Grandma's hand with a stick. After his grandfather passed away, his grandmother first burned all his belongings, as if to release years of depression and dissatisfaction. But a year later, she fell into deep regret. Her grandfather's departure had caused a huge change in her life. Her children were worried about her financial situation and alienated her. She lived alone and was lonely. She began to miss the time she spent with her grandfather. Even though they had been arguing, at least she had someone to keep her company. She regretted not cherishing the past and not giving her grandfather more care. She also regretted burning the relics on impulse. Grandpa and Grandma's life was full of ups and downs. It was an ordinary and unique life under the tide of the times.
